Hannibal is an American psychological thriller–horror television series. NBC has announced that it is being canceled after three seasons. The move doesn't come as a complete surprise, after Season 3 premiered at series-low ratings earlier this month, only to fall further in the two episodes following. The network issued a press release with the following statement: “We have been tremendously proud of ‘Hannibal’ over its three seasons. Bryan and his team of writers and producers, as well as our incredible actors, have brought a visual palette of storytelling that has been second to none in all of television. We thank Gaumont and everyone involved in the show for their tireless efforts that have made ‘Hannibal’ an incredible experience for audiences around the world.
